NettetCaleb Johnson, a member of the General Society of Mayflower Descendants, provides the following comments on this hypertext version: Mourt's Relation was written primarily by Edward Winslow, although William Bradford appears to have written most of the first section. NettetWritten between November 1620 and November 1621, it describes in detail what happened from the landing of the Pilgrims at Cape Cod, though their exploring and eventual settling at Plymouth, to their relations with the surrounding Indians, up to the First Thanksgiving and the arrival of the ship Fortune. Nettet3. mar. 2024 · The booklet Mourt's Relation was written between November 1620 and November 1621, and describes in detail what happened from the landing of the Mayflower Pilgrims on Cape Cod in Provincetown Harbor through their exploring and eventual settling of Plymouth Colony.
